I have to say personally the Creative Studio was one of the most memorable venues at Autodesk University this year. Although time is a very precious commodity at Autodesk University, many attendees stopped in the Creative Studio including R2D2. Those that ventured into the Creative Studio were able to see featured artists, exhibits, try cool products, “pimp out” their AU badges out with LED lights, build a marshmallow gun courtesy of my Instructables friends, and even create unique things in the 123D Fab!
